Technically Talking, decarboxylation is the process of altering the chemical structure of cannabinoid compounds in cannabis/hemp. When cannabis crops are very first harvested, the cannabinoids are inactive.

Smoking THCa isn't the only way to decarboxylate it, as the principle part necessary to lead to this method to happen is heat. As a result, vaporizing THCa, cooking, and baking it can all turn non-psychoactive THCa into psychoactive THC.
